1989 Citroen XM vs. 2011 Audi Q5
To start off, 2011 Audi Q5 is newer by 22 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1989 Citroen XM.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1989 Citroen XM would be higher. At 2,088 cc (4 cylinders), 1989 Citroen XM is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Audi Q5 (138 HP @ 4200 RPM) has 28 more horse power than 1989 Citroen XM. (110 HP @ 4300 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2011 Audi Q5 should accelerate faster than 1989 Citroen XM.
Because 2011 Audi Q5 is all wheel drive (AWD), it will have significant more traction and grip than 1989 Citroen XM. In w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 2011 Audi Q5 will offer significantly more control.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 Audi Q5 (320 Nm @ 1750 RPM) has 65 more torque (in Nm) than 1989 Citroen XM. (255 Nm @ 2000 RPM). This means 2011 Audi Q5 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1989 Citroen XM.
Compare all specifications:
1989 Citroen XM | 2011 Audi Q5 | |
Make | Citroen | Audi |
Model | XM | Q5 |
Year Released | 1989 | 2011 |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2088 cc | 1964 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 4 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| in-line |
Horse Power | 110 HP | 138 HP |
Engine RPM | 4300 RPM | 4200 RPM |
Torque | 255 Nm | 320 Nm |
Torque RPM | 2000 RPM | 1750 RPM |
Drive Type | Front | AWD |
Transmission Type | Manual | Manual |
Number of Seats | 5 seats | 5 seats |
Number of Doors | 5 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Length | 4720 mm | 4628 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1800 mm | 1880 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1400 mm | 1654 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2860 mm | 2807 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 80 L | 75 L |
